Abstract
Embodiments of the present disclosure are directed toward techniques and configurations for an optical absorption based device using a semiconductor-dielectric-semiconductor structure. In one embodiment, the device may include an optical waveguide to transmit light inputted by a light source. The waveguide may include a first semiconductor layer, a second semiconductor layer disposed above the first semiconductor layer, a dielectric layer disposed between the first and second semiconductor layers, and an absorptive material layer disposed between the dielectric layer and the first or second semiconductor layer. The absorptive material layer may have a variable light absorption coefficient to allow intensity of light to be modulated through modulation of the absorption coefficient. The light may be substantially confined between the first and second semiconductor layers of the waveguide. Other embodiments may be described and/or claimed.
